About this program

The MSc in Procurement & Supply Chain Management at Clermont School of Business is designed to equip students with the knowledge and skills required to excel in the fast-paced world of supply chain and procurement. This master's program covers a variety of topics including logistics management, procurement strategies, supply chain design, and sustainable practices. Students will engage in case studies, group projects, and real-world simulations that provide a practical understanding of the industry.

The course is structured to blend theoretical knowledge with practical application, allowing students to develop critical thinking and problem-solving skills. Participants will study the intricacies of supply chain networks, learn about optimization techniques, and understand the importance of supplier relationships. By collaborating with peers from diverse backgrounds, students enhance their ability to work in multicultural environments.

Entry requirements

To be eligible for the MSc in Procurement & Supply Chain Management, candidates typically need a bachelorโ€™s degree from an accredited institution in a related field such as business, economics, or engineering. Relevant work experience may also be considered beneficial. Strong analytical and interpersonal skills are essential for success in the program.

English:

International students are usually required to demonstrate their proficiency in English. This can often be fulfilled through tests like IELTS or TOEFL, with typical scores being a minimum of 6.5 in IELTS or 90 in TOEFL. However, specific requirements may vary, and students should check the latest information provided by the university.
